How does tex.tracer verify data?
The collected supply chain data is verified using time- and geolocation stamps to ensure the data is uploaded at the claimed time and location, peer-to-peer reviews serving as a digital handshake, and blockchain technology for immutability.

What is a Digital Product Passport?
The Digital Product Passport (DPP) is introduced by the Ecodesign for Sustainable Products Regulation (ESPR) regulation, and is a digital identity card for products, compontents, and materials, which will store relevant information to support product's sustainability, promote their circularity and strenghten legal compliance. What is the difference between primary and secondary data?
Primary data comes directly from your suppliers and is time-stamped, geolocated, and authenticated—making it reliable for compliance. Secondary data is based on estimates or third-party sources and lacks verification. tex.tracer ensures you work with primary data you can trust.
